#713dac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#713dac is composed of 44.3% red, 23.9%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.3% cyan, 64.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 268.1 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 45.7%. #713dac color hex could be obtained by blending #e27aff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#713dac color description : Dark moderate violet.
#713dac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#713dac has RGB values of R:113, G:61,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 7421356.

Shades and Tints of #713dac
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08050d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#713dac
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747376 is the less saturated color, while #6e07e2 is the most saturated one.
